i think with a specialist coach only one part (either bowling or batting) of the team get better coaching and experience... which kind of neglects the other part...

Dav & John Wright are the two best examples.... they are not specialist at either bowling or batting.. but they help to build a overall decent team...

for a team like Bangladesh who are still struggling in all departments of the game i dont think a specialist coach would be a good choice...

My check points to select the coach:

1. Have previous experience to coach a test side
2. Have previous experience to coach a sub-contitent team.
3. Completed coaching courses (level 3 is considered as acceptable level)

Tom Moodie, John Wright and Greg Chapell full-fill all 3 points.
Other two names come to my mind are Dankan Fletcher and John Buckanon (full-fills two points). As a head coach dont even consider Donald or Steve Waugh...they have no exp.

I will go for John Wright. Reasons are mainly his exp. with Indian team.....he will require no time to adjust or understand sub-continent culture......And by listening to his thoughts and words abt the game in SAT Max...i found him very passionate abt coaching.
